AFM rescue migrants

Twenty-nine irregular immigrants were rescued by the Armed Forces of Malta yesterday after Maltese fishermen noticed they were in difficulty.

The police said the group consisted of 21 males, five females and three children and that they hailed from Africa.

The boat was spotted some 70 nautical miles south of the island at around 7 a.m.

The maritime squadron immediately sent a patrol boat to the area.
